Padfield is a village on the outskirts of Glossop and has a well-regarded primary school and local pub. The village offers ease of access to stunning open countryside coupled with good commuter links. The location is ideal for a good work/life balance. The centre of Hadfield is close to hand with a range of facilities catering for most day- to-day needs, with the larger town of Glossop offering a wide range of retail and leisure facilities. The railway station is close to hand with a regular service to Manchester Piccadilly, and the Peak National Park is literally on the doorstep.
